    Quote Originally Posted by ray-ray View Post
    Have you use it on Mercedes or VW ? How about the imulator for toyota /Lexus smart key does work?
    EU modells

    Mercedes great but the pass calculation time is slow for me (30-90min)
    VW great no question no matter is early 2000 or 2016 MQB
    Toyota/Lexus great even with akl and the emulator pretty decent too
    now the support ticket system is totally useless but around september it was very quick 1-2 days and you get a test file

    They didn't have any mention of it in the manual for the IM608 but if you search a little bit you can find the XP400 manual and it has some details on the software and key renewal ect. I used the programmer to get a bin from a really small eeprom on a honda radio.
    I tried to boot carprog with the XP400 attached and it didn't register (not that im suprised)
    I think it would be incredible if they could get it to interact with other software interfaces buttt most of those programs seem very paired towards the hardware the engineering company produces

    I spoke to a Autel "consultant" whom was charging an extra $500 over msrp for specialty support.
    Unfortunately I don't think the company has fully devoted to the user base
    but the guys I talk to on the phone and email where pretty good in supporting me, getting j2534 software setup

    Honestly I bought the tool because I am very entry level
    I work at a used car dealership and more and more ive seen issues with computers that need replaced or have been replaced and need programming then ever in 10 years
    chysler pin codes was very needed
    I was working on a 2008 jeep liberty
    we bought the car with a no start "needs engine condition"
    $2500
    replaced the ecu for $50
    read pin, change vin, renew key, program immo
    tune the engine new plugs fresh oil some gaskets and a water pump
    sold the car for $10,000
    the tool already paid for itself

    buy 2012 bmw e92 "needs engine" $1000
    past tech replaced ecu, locksmith programmed key
    crank no start, got on these forums, was helped by some incredible people
    change cas isn, tune engine and chassis, new tires
    $14,000

    I tried to code the dme with the elite and the j2534, they did code but never synced with cas
    autel support directed me to use the online bmw service which was pretty cheap and they set up the j2534 interface so it was painless

    2008 Hyundai Azera same deal, ecu replaced, locksmith programmed key, crank no start
    Pin code and new key with im608

    I can go on and on but every tool I have has worth based of the income it brings the company I work for and this one has very high returns

    Did several Benz now and quite happy to be honest
    - 2001 W203 C class - with IR key adapter since no KEO (lock didn't take old spare key, original was lost) - went just fine
    - 2005 W203 C270 - smart option in tool, took a bit to calculate password but steps are more easy then doing it by manual or expert selection, still way under an hour and for benz key still good value
    - W169 A class lock on the bench with a G-Box2 just to test this new tool and had the info read EIS under 1 minute, pass calculation way under 10 (think even under 5!) minutes, also virgin option seems to have worked fine (not personalised and not activated status)
